Diabetic Foot Ulcer Treatment Market Drivers Analysis

The primary driver for the diabetic foot ulcer treatment market is the alarming global increase in diabetes prevalence. As the number of diabetic patients rises, the incidence of peripheral neuropathy and peripheral arterial disease also increases, which are the fundamental precursors to foot ulcers. Clinical data suggests that nearly 25 percent of diabetic patients will develop a foot ulcer in their lifetime, creating a consistent and growing demand for effective treatment solutions. The transition from reactive to proactive wound management is further propelling the market as healthcare systems aim to avoid the astronomical costs associated with surgical amputations and long-term disability.

Furthermore, technological advancements in material science have led to the development of highly specialized dressings that maintain optimal moisture balance and provide antimicrobial properties. The rise of regenerative medicine, including the use of mesenchymal stem cells and placental-derived tissues, has revolutionized the treatment of chronic, non-healing ulcers. These innovations not only improve healing rates but also significantly enhance the quality of life for patients, thereby driving higher adoption rates among healthcare providers globally.

Diabetic Foot Ulcer Treatment Market Restraints Analysis

A significant restraint in the diabetic foot ulcer treatment market is the high cost associated with advanced therapeutic options. While biologics, skin substitutes, and negative pressure devices offer superior clinical outcomes, their price points are often prohibitive for patients in low-to-middle-income countries. Without adequate insurance coverage or government subsidies, these treatments remain inaccessible to a vast portion of the global diabetic population, forcing reliance on traditional, less effective wound care methods. This economic barrier limits the potential for rapid market expansion in developing regions.

Additionally, the complex regulatory environment for medical devices and biologics poses a hurdle for manufacturers. Obtaining approvals from bodies such as the FDA or EMA requires extensive clinical trials and substantial financial investment. The time-consuming nature of these processes can delay the introduction of innovative products to the market. Moreover, the lack of standardized clinical guidelines for the management of diabetic foot ulcers often leads to variations in care, which can negatively affect overall market growth and patient outcomes.

Diabetic Foot Ulcer Treatment Market Challenges Impact Analysis

One of the most pressing challenges in the diabetic foot ulcer treatment market is the high rate of wound recurrence. Even after successful healing, many patients develop new ulcers within a year due to underlying conditions like chronic venous insufficiency or continued poor glycemic control. This recurrence cycle places a continuous burden on healthcare systems and necessitates long-term management strategies rather than acute episodic care. Manufacturers must focus not just on healing existing wounds but on preventive technologies and patient education to address this challenge.

The increasing prevalence of multi-drug resistant (MDR) infections in chronic wounds also poses a severe threat. Chronic ulcers are often colonized by complex biofilms that are resistant to standard antibiotic treatments. This complication can lead to prolonged healing times, higher treatment costs, and an increased risk of sepsis. Developing advanced antimicrobial dressings and silver-based therapies that can effectively penetrate biofilms without causing cytotoxic effects to healing tissue remains a significant clinical and technical challenge for the industry.

Segmentation Analysis

The diabetic foot ulcer treatment market is segmented into highly specialized categories to reflect the diverse clinical needs of patients and the variety of technological solutions available. The product segment is primarily divided into dressings, biologics, and devices. Among these, the biologics segment is gaining rapid traction due to its ability to accelerate the healing of chronic wounds that have failed traditional therapies. Advanced wound dressings, including alginates and hydrogels, remain the first line of defense, providing the necessary moisture-retentive environment and antimicrobial protection essential for primary wound care.

  • By Product Type:
    • Wound Care Dressings: Includes Foam, Alginate, Hydrocolloid, Hydrogel, and Film dressings, focusing on exudate management.
    • Biologics: Comprises Growth Factors, Skin Substitutes (Acellular Matrices and Cellular Tissues), and Stem Cell Therapies.
    • Therapy Devices: Focuses on Negative Pressure Wound Therapy (NPWT), Oxygen and Hyperbaric Oxygen Therapy, and Ultrasound Therapy.
  • By Ulcer Type:
    • Neuropathic Ulcers: Often found on pressure points of the foot; driven by loss of sensation.
    • Ischemic Ulcers: Caused by poor blood flow; requires vascular intervention alongside wound care.
    • Neuro-ischemic Ulcers: A combination of both neuropathy and ischemia, representing the most complex and expensive cases to treat.
  • By End-user:
    • Hospitals: Leading segment due to the requirement for surgical debridement and inpatient care for severe ulcers.
    • Specialty Clinics: Growing rapidly as dedicated wound care centers become more prevalent.
    • Home Healthcare: Rising segment driven by the development of portable NPWT devices and telehealth monitoring.
